ULMA special drainage solution for the Montserrat Sanctuary

ULMA has developed a special drainage solution for the redesign of the entrance square at the emblematic Montserrat Sanctuary, located in the Barcelona municipality of Monistrol de Montserrat. There are three squares at three different levels which are interconnected and function as the anteroom to the Basilica.

The ULMA technical department, after having studied the project, proposed to the client one special cross-shaped part for the channel, and another for the grating, such that this could be assembled with the U100.10R channels and so offer a more hydraulically efficient solution, with suitable connection between the parts, with an enhanced finish, and simplifying the work in terms of cost and schedule.

With its inverted “T” shaped, the grooved gratings stands out for its looks, and is a system which integrates perfectly into the surfacing used (be this concrete, cobblestones or paving stones) and blends perfectly into the urban landscape. Integral, adaptable to different channel models and available in a galvanized and stainless finish, it is ideal for urban environments.
